From 83b58af7d46601cced7e1f2085ddb3ee796a5a2d Mon Sep 17 00:00:00 2001 From: Ales Komarek Date: Tue, 8 Dec 2015 10:26:39 +0100 Subject: [PATCH] Enforce service --- grafana/map.jinja | 1 + grafana/server.sls | 8 ++++++++ 2 files changed, 9 insertions(+) diff --git a/grafana/map.jinja b/grafana/map.jinja index e287640..d522f3b 100644 --- a/grafana/map.jinja +++ b/grafana/map.jinja @@ -3,6 +3,7 @@ Debian: pkgs: - grafana + service: grafana-server bind: address: 0.0.0.0 port: 3000 diff --git a/grafana/server.sls b/grafana/server.sls index 5a65a1e..1d813f1 100644 --- a/grafana/server.sls +++ b/grafana/server.sls @@ -14,4 +14,12 @@ grafana_packages: - require: - pkg: grafana_packages +grafana_service: + service.running: + - name: {{ server.service }} + - enable: true + - reload: true + - watch: + - file: /etc/grafana/grafana.ini + {%- endif %} \ No newline at end of file